Mintage isn't everything, supply and demand is, based perceived popularity, desirability and scarcity. The RP Buffalo can be had today for close to issue price and the market is over saturated for an expensive non-circulating coin that will see little attrition over the next 20-30 years. If the gold Kennedy mintage is anything like the RP Buffalo (47,536) at the end of sales, that may be too much for a high-end coin even for a popular subject as JFK. Per the Mint: all Kennedy coins will be minted to demand with no set mintage limits.
The gold will start with 40k on hand for shipment and more will be minted if needed

PCGS: On-Site Grading Fees and Instructions to get the ANA First Strike label (request label #118): $100 per coin â€" Proof 1964-2014-W Kennedy 50th Anniversary Gold Half Dollar $75 per coin â€" Clad two-coin set (MS-P, MS-D). $75 per coin â€" Silver four-coin set if available (PR-P, Reverse PR-W, Enhanced MS-S, MS-D) PCGS Submission Guidelines All coins must be 50th Anniversary Kennedy half dollars: Proof 1964-2014-W Kennedy 50th Anniversary Gold Half Dollar Clad two coin 2014 set: MS-P, MS-D Silver four-coin set: PR-P, Reverse PR-W, Enhanced MS-S, MS-D (when released) All standard First Strike rules will apply as described here. Valid for Standard Service only (Secure not available). Select 'Show' as the service level and under the 'Other' option notate 'Label #118' This offer cannot be combined with any other offer or submission. Turnaround time for on-site grading is by the End of Show. For further details, please check with a PCGS Representative at the booth or contact us at 1-800-447-8848.
